Product overview
Human Glycogen Synthase 1 ELISA Kit (ab214031) is a single-wash 90 min sandwich ELISA designed for the quantitative measurement of Glycogen Synthase 1 protein in tissue extracts, plasma, serum, and cell culture extracts. It uses our proprietary SimpleStep ELISA® technology. Quantitate Human Glycogen Synthase 1 with 14 pg/ml sensitivity.
SimpleStep ELISA® technology employs capture antibodies conjugated to an affinity tag that is recognized by the monoclonal antibody used to coat our SimpleStep ELISA® plates. This approach to sandwich ELISA allows the formation of the antibody-analyte sandwich complex in a single step, significantly reducing assay time. Notes
Glycogen Synthase 1 (also known as Glycogen [starch] synthase, muscle) is a glycosyltransferase enzyme involved in converting glucose to glycogen. Mutations in Glycogen Synthase 1 are associated with glycogen storage disease. Mouse and rat Glycogen Synthase 1 have 97% protein sequence identity to human Glycogen Synthase 1.

Function
Transfers the glycosyl residue from UDP-Glc to the non-reducing end of alpha-1,4-glucan. -
Pathway
Glycan biosynthesis; glycogen biosynthesis. -
Involvement in disease
Defects in GYS1 are the cause of muscle glycogen storage disease type 0 (GSD0b) [MIM:611556]; also known as muscle glycogen synthase deficiency. GSD0b is a metabolic disorder characterized by fasting hypoglycemia presenting in infancy or early childhood. The role of muscle glycogen is to provide critical energy during bursts of activity and sustained muscle work. -
Sequence similarities
Belongs to the glycosyltransferase 3 family. - Information by UniProt

The concentrations of Glycogen Synthase 1 were measured in duplicate and interpolated from the Glycogen Synthase 1 standard curve and corrected for sample dilution and extract load. The interpolated dilution factor corrected values are plotted (mean +/- SD, n=2). The mean Glycogen Synthase 1 concentration was determined to be 38 pg/µg HELA extract, 129 pg/µg HEK293 extract and 5.9 pg/µg Liver extract.
